Aldo Katton

Aldo Kattón is a Rehearsal director, choreographer, Artistic Director, and former dancer with extensive professional experience. He has participated in the creation and production of numerous ballets with companies and projects around Mexico, USA, and Guatemala. His expertise is not limited to the technical and artistic aspects of dance, but extends to collaboration and coordination of logistics, sound, lighting, set design, costume design and publicity aspects of small and large-scale theatrical productions. He is committed to excellence and the development of individual artists and artistic institutions.

As a ballet teacher, he has taught all levels in dance education, from absolute beginners to seasoned professionals. Mr. Santiago is member of the International Dance Council CID (The United Nations of Dance). Kattón’s choreography and pedagogical approach promotes diversity, equity, and inclusion as means to preserve the art of classical ballet by allowing it to evolve. Currently Aldo Katton is a Ballet Instructor for Syracuse University in the Drama department.
